“There’s a lot of talk about AI as a new technology, but I wonder should we really be thinking of it as a new material? Like plastic, it can feel like a magic wand: anything we can imagine is not just possible, it’s cheap & convenient (if you ignore the environmental concerns). But like plastic it’s brittle, artificial, and doesn’t age well, and the more we use it in a product or process, the more those properties will be evident.”
